How much does it cost to rent an apartment in St-Zotique?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
St-Zotique Studio Apartments | C$1,466 | C$1,200 | C$1,850 |
St-Zotique 1 Bedroom Apartments | C$1,718 | C$1,350 | C$2,385 |
St-Zotique 2 Bedroom Apartments | C$2,288 | C$1,375 | C$3,129 |
St-Zotique 3 Bedroom Apartments | C$2,855 | C$1,250 | C$4,690 |
St-Zotique 4 Bedroom Apartments | C$1,747 | C$1,100 | C$2,395 |

Frequently Asked Questions about St-Zotique
How much are Studio apartments in St-Zotique?
There are currently 33 Studio Apartments in St-Zotique with rent ranges from C$1,200 to C$1,850 with an average price of C$1,466.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om St-Zotique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in St-Zotique ranges from C$1,350 to C$2,385 with an average monthly rent of C$1,718.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in St-Zotique c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in St-Zotique range from C$1,375 to C$3,129.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is C$2,288.
How expensive are St-Zotique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 28 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in St-Zotique on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from C$1,250 to C$4,690 - averaging C$2,855 for the location.
